Hello! We are looking to book 2 rooms on the Freedom of the Seas. My is a crown and anchor member and has the Royal Caribbean credit card. Would it be more beneficial to book through the RCI website or through a TA? Their will be 8 of us traveling, and the booking may be a little tricky(wanting to get certain rooms and certain locations). Any advice?

I always use a TA. Others will tell you to book direct with RCI. If you book with RCI, you have control of the reservation. If you book with a TA, the TA will control the reservation. Quite often a TA will offer perks such as a bottle of wine in the cabin or maybe an OBC for the cabin. I would think that with 8 people you will get some perks if you book with a TA.
